c.smali
.class public Lcom/fulishe/shadow/mediation/e/c;
.super Ljava/lang/Object;
.source ""
# interfaces
.implements Lcom/xinmeng/shadow/interfaces/j;
# instance fields
.field public a:Lcom/fulishe/shadow/mediation/e/g;
# direct methods
.method public constructor <init>(Lcom/fulishe/shadow/mediation/e/g;)V
.registers 2
invoke-direct {p0}, Ljava/lang/Object;-><init>()V
iput-object p1, p0, Lcom/fulishe/shadow/mediation/e/c;->a:Lcom/fulishe/shadow/mediation/e/g;
return-void
.end method
# virtual methods
.method public j()Ljava/lang/String;
.registers 2
iget-object v0, p0, Lcom/fulishe/shadow/mediation/e/c;->a:Lcom/fulishe/shadow/mediation/e/g;
invoke-interface {v0}, Lcom/fulishe/shadow/mediation/e/g;->a()Ljava/lang/String;
move-result-object v0
return-object v0
.end method
.method public k()Lcom/xinmeng/shadow/interfaces/l;
.registers 2
sget-object v0, Lcom/xinmeng/shadow/interfaces/l;->c:Lcom/xinmeng/shadow/interfaces/l;
return-object v0
.end method
.method public run()V
.registers 7
iget-object v0, p0, Lcom/fulishe/shadow/mediation/e/c;->a:Lcom/fulishe/shadow/mediation/e/g;
invoke-interface {v0}, Lcom/fulishe/shadow/mediation/e/g;->b()Ljava/lang/String;
move-result-object v3
invoke-static {}, Lcom/fulishe/shadow/base/o;->G()Lcom/fulishe/shadow/base/m;
move-result-object v0
invoke-interface {v0, v3}, Lcom/fulishe/shadow/base/m;->b(Ljava/lang/String;)Z
move-result v0
if-nez v0, :cond_11
:goto_10
return-void
:cond_11
:try_start_11
new-instance v5, Ljava/util/HashMap;
invoke-direct {v5}, Ljava/util/HashMap;-><init>()V
invoke-static {}, Lcom/fulishe/shadow/base/o;->G()Lcom/fulishe/shadow/base/m;
move-result-object v0
invoke-interface {v0}, Lcom/fulishe/shadow/base/m;->g()Ljava/util/Map;
move-result-object v0
invoke-virtual {v5, v0}, Ljava/util/HashMap;->putAll(Ljava/util/Map;)V
iget-object v0, p0, Lcom/fulishe/shadow/mediation/e/c;->a:Lcom/fulishe/shadow/mediation/e/g;
invoke-interface {v0}, Lcom/fulishe/shadow/mediation/e/g;->c()Ljava/util/Map;
move-result-object v0
invoke-virtual {v5, v0}, Ljava/util/HashMap;->putAll(Ljava/util/Map;)V
invoke-static {}, Lcom/fulishe/shadow/base/o;->G()Lcom/fulishe/shadow/base/m;
move-result-object v0
invoke-interface {v0}, Lcom/fulishe/shadow/base/m;->e()Lcom/xinmeng/shadow/interfaces/d;
move-result-object v0
if-eqz v0, :cond_38
invoke-interface {v0, v5}, Lcom/xinmeng/shadow/interfaces/d;->a(Ljava/util/Map;)Ljava/util/Map;
move-result-object v5
:cond_38
new-instance v0, Lcom/fulishe/shadow/mediation/e/e;
const/4 v2, 0x1
new-instance v4, Lcom/fulishe/shadow/mediation/e/d;
invoke-direct {v4, p0}, Lcom/fulishe/shadow/mediation/e/d;-><init>(Lcom/fulishe/shadow/mediation/e/c;)V
move-object v1, p0
invoke-direct/range {v0 .. v5}, Lcom/fulishe/shadow/mediation/e/e;-><init>(Lcom/fulishe/shadow/mediation/e/c;ILjava/lang/String;Lcom/fulishe/shadow/base/n$a;Ljava/util/Map;)V
invoke-static {}, Lcom/fulishe/shadow/base/o;->G()Lcom/fulishe/shadow/base/m;
move-result-object v1
invoke-interface {v1, v0}, Lcom/fulishe/shadow/base/m;->a(Lcom/mooc/network/d/k;)V
:try_end_4b
.catch Ljava/lang/Exception; {:try_start_11 .. :try_end_4b} :catch_4c
goto :goto_10
:catch_4c
move-exception v0
goto :goto_10
.end method